Eli Lilly & Co. (LLY), AstraZeneca (AZN) Extend Immuno-Oncology Collaboration
October 22, 2015 6:21 AM EDTEli Lilly & Co. (NYSE: LLY) and AstraZeneca (NYSE: AZN) announced an extension to their existing immuno-oncology collaboration exploring novel combination therapies for the treatment of patients with solid tumors.
Under the terms of the expanded agreement, Lilly and AstraZeneca will evaluate the safety and efficacy of a range of additional combinations across the companies' complementary portfolios. Eli Lilly & Co. (LLY) Will be Key Collaborator in $100M DDF
October 21, 2015 6:34 AM EDTEli Lilly & Co. (NYSE: LLY) announced it will be a key collaborator in the $100 million Dementia Discovery Fund (DDF), which aims to accelerate the discovery and development of new treatments for dementia. This first-ever global dementia research fund recently launched after securing backing from investors including Lilly, the UK Government's Department of Health, Alzheimer's Research UK and a number of other global pharmaceutical companies will invest in research into treatments for the condition.
